Dark Sun, D&D’s most heavy metal setting, will be back in 2027

Look, it was the 1990s. Everybody was super into two things: edginess, and caring deeply about the environment. A Dungeons & Dragons setting where the entire world had been turned into a hostile desert wasteland by exploitative sorcerer-kings and a bunch of sinewy warriors with psychic powers and an aversion to pants had to slaughter each other to survive was perfect for the zeitgeist.

Though Dark Sun was briefly brought back as part of D&D’s 4th edition, a revival for the current 5th edition has been in demand for a while now. Public playtests of the psion, a class first created for Dark Sun, have kept the rumor mill churning, and at Gen Con’s D&D keynote Wizards of the Coast finally pressed the big red button that said “dark fantasy nostalgia for ’90s kids” and announced its return.

Dark Sun will be getting a rulebook aimed at players called Blood and Power with the psion class in it, as well as a setting guide aimed at Dungeon Masters called Edge of Oblivion. A special printing of the Player’s Handbook with Dark Sun’s distinctive gore-soaked Wrestlemania art is also planned. All three are scheduled for release next year.

Apparently the lawyers at Wizards of the Coast insisted these books had to be shrinkwrapped because they contain mature content “rated 18+ for profanity and depiction of bloodshed, nudity, and sexuality.” I suspect my YouTube feed is about to fill up with videos about how Dark Sun has been ruined by being toned down “because of woke” regardless, but based on the brutal animated trailer above it seems every bit as edgy as it did when I was a kid.
